Default Hey what is the best exit pop to use for an opt in?

Anyone have a good exit pop plugin they like? I have used 2 but I don't really like them. One is an exit pop but triggers about half the time. The other is Max Banner pop, but that triggers too early. I don't want to intrude until they are leaving, not when they are half way through my video....


Anyone have one they really like?

Default Re: Hey what is the best exit pop to use for an opt in?

From the sales copy;
"When someone tries leaving your site, an unblockable box will pop up and give them a reason to stay on your site. The visitor will click to stay on your site, and they will be directed to an "Exit Splash" page."

I don't know maybe it's me but when anything stops me from leaving when I want to it does not make me want to buy or submit to anything, it pisses me off. A redirect to a splash page would piss me off even more.

Maybe people like being help up and forced into an action?

Pops are bad enough already for the user experience IMO.

I could be wrong...

I'd like to see some proven split testing on that approach.
